Gilberto Meza Obituary

1986 - 2007

Gilberto A. Meza, 21, of Oxnard, Our Hero, passed away Saturday, Oct. 6, 2007, in Baghdad, Iraq, while bravely serving his country.

He was born March 27, 1986, in Ventura and had been a lifelong resident.

He is survived by his mother, Silvia Martinez; stepfather, Guadalupe Sanchez; brother, Rigoberto Meza Jr.; grandmother, Maria Gomez; uncles, Juan Martinez (wife Neisi Martinez) and Ramon Martinez (wife Silvia Venegas); nephew, Horacio Myles Meza; and cousin, Vanessa Martinez.

Visitations will be from 4 p.m. to 9 p.m., Sunday, Oct. 14, and also from 3 p.m. to 6:30 p.m. Monday, Oct. 15, at Camino del Sol Funeral Home, 200 North C St., Oxnard. Rosary to be recited at 8 p.m. Monday, Oct. 15, at Our Lady of Guadalupe Parish, 500 North Juanita Ave., Oxnard. A Funeral Mass will be celebrated at 9:30 a.m. Tuesday, Oct. 16, at Our Lady of Guadalupe Parish. Burial to follow at Santa Clara Cemetery, 2370 North H St., Oxnard.
